本文目录导读:
随着互联网技术的飞速发展,企业对IT基础设施的要求越来越高,在众多技术中,负载均衡(Load Balancing)作为一种有效的资源分配手段,已经成为企业提升系统性能、保障服务质量的重要工具,在实际应用中,负载均衡上限问题时常困扰着企业,本文将深入探讨如何解决负载均衡上限问题,实现高效资源分配。
图片来源于网络,如有侵权联系删除
负载均衡上限问题分析
1、硬件资源限制
负载均衡设备作为整个系统的核心,其硬件资源(如CPU、内存、带宽等)的限制会导致负载均衡上限,当请求量超过设备处理能力时,系统性能会急剧下降,甚至出现瘫痪。
2、软件优化不足
负载均衡软件的优化程度也会影响其性能,若软件设计存在缺陷,或者配置不合理,会导致系统资源利用率低下,进而影响负载均衡上限。
3、业务需求变化
随着企业业务的不断发展,原有的负载均衡方案可能无法满足新的需求,若不进行相应的调整,将导致负载均衡上限问题。
解决负载均衡上限的策略
1、硬件升级
针对硬件资源限制,可以通过以下方式进行解决:
(1)增加负载均衡设备:通过增加负载均衡设备,扩大处理能力,实现负载均衡上限的突破。
(2)升级现有设备:升级现有负载均衡设备的硬件资源,提高其处理能力。
图片来源于网络,如有侵权联系删除
2、软件优化
针对软件优化不足,可以从以下几个方面进行:
(1)优化算法:采用更高效的负载均衡算法,如轮询、最少连接、IP哈希等,提高系统资源利用率。
(2)优化配置:根据实际业务需求,合理配置负载均衡设备的各项参数,如会话保持、健康检查等。
(3)代码优化:优化负载均衡软件的代码,提高其执行效率。
3、分布式负载均衡
通过分布式负载均衡,可以将请求分发到多个负载均衡设备,实现负载均衡上限的突破,以下是一些常见的分布式负载均衡方案:
(1)集群负载均衡:将多个负载均衡设备组成一个集群,通过负载均衡器将请求分发到集群中的各个设备。
(2)全局负载均衡:通过多个地理位置的负载均衡设备,将请求分发到最近的设备,提高访问速度。
4、云计算负载均衡
图片来源于网络,如有侵权联系删除
利用云计算技术,可以将负载均衡服务部署在云端,实现弹性伸缩,以下是一些常见的云计算负载均衡方案:
(1)公有云负载均衡:将负载均衡服务部署在公有云平台上,如阿里云、腾讯云等。
(2)私有云负载均衡:将负载均衡服务部署在私有云平台上,实现企业内部资源的统一管理。
5、业务调整
针对业务需求变化,可以从以下几个方面进行:
(1)调整业务架构:根据业务需求,优化业务架构,提高系统性能。
(2)引入新技术:引入新的技术,如微服务、容器等,提高系统可扩展性。
负载均衡上限问题是企业面临的一个普遍问题,通过硬件升级、软件优化、分布式负载均衡、云计算负载均衡以及业务调整等策略,可以有效解决负载均衡上限问题,实现高效资源分配,在实际应用中,企业应根据自身业务需求,选择合适的解决方案,以确保系统稳定、高效运行。
标签: #怎么解决负载均衡上限
评论列表